    Why should you clamp the wood down before using the router?

    Clamp a piece of scrap wood along the edge of the stock you’re routing. The side grain on your woodworking project is protected by the scrap wood. The scrap board will splinter instead of your project. This gives the wood the support it needs at the base.

    Can you mount any router to a table?

    Can you mount any router to a table? Almost any fixed base or plunge router can be mounted to a router table by drilling holes in the router table insert.

    How do you set a router on a table?

    Remove the plastic plate and handles from the router base and set the base in the table top. Mark the screw-hole locations and drill holes so you can screw the base to the top. Be sure to orient the base so the depth lock faces the front of the table.
